When it comes to amenities, Walthamstow Central offers a variety of essential services. The ticket office operates Monday through Saturday from 06:00 to 21:00, and slightly later on Sundays, closing at 21:30. For those who prefer modern conveniences, ticket machines are readily available and accessible for everyone. Whether you've purchased your tickets online or at the station, collection is efficient and straightforward.
Accessibility is key, and while Walthamstow Central provides step-free access for the London Overground platforms, do note that some parts of the journey may require a short travel via street level. Customer service is anchored by staffed help points and helpful staff available from as early as 05:04 on weekdays to assist with any inquiries. Surveillance is keen here with CCTV ensuring enhanced safety.

Eccleston Park station offers an array of facilities designed to make your journey smooth and enjoyable. The ticket office is available from early morning to late evening on weekdays, ensuring travelers can purchase or collect their tickets conveniently. Ticket machines are available on-site along with accessible machines. The lack of a waiting room might seem a downside, but there are seating areas to rest while waiting for your train.
If you're wondering about the help and support services, rest assured the station provides essential information points and customer help stations. However, facilities such as public toilets, baby changing areas, and refreshment services are absent. For those carrying bicycles, 4 storage spaces are available on platform 1 with CCTV in operation for added security.
The station’s location offers pleasant transport links, despite its quieter nature. A rail replacement service is available for those needing alternative travel options, with pickup and drop-offs designated at bus stops along Portico Lane. Although taxi services aren't directly positioned at the station, information is available through Northern Railway’s Cab4You service to assist with your onward journey.
The station's accessibility ranks as a category B. This means partial step-free access is available, with ramps required for certain areas. Passengers should note that assistance for boarding is generously available through station staff or conductors, facilitating a seamless transition onto the train even if pre-booking isn’t a possibility.
